Traditional American Designs
Known as American Traditional, this style is characterized by bold black outlines and a restricted color palette, typically featuring primary colors. Vibrant Watercolor Styles
A newer trend, watercolor tattoos replicate the look of a painting. They are known for soft color blending, splatters, and a lack of solid black outlines.
